TROY – A BB gun and paintball rifle landed two people under arrest.

Police say a 16-year-old and 19-year-old Terrance Huneau were using the guns to threaten people outside of School 2 in Troy shortly after 1 p.m. Tuesday afternoon.

A witness who called police said the guns could be mistaken for firearms.

The school went into lockdown.

Police found both suspects at a home a short distance away.

They now face charges of criminal trespass and unlawful possession of a weapon.
